WebJun 30, 2024 · When a partnership closes its books for an accounting period, the net profit or loss for the period is summarized in a temporary equity account called the income summary account. This profit or loss is then allocated to the capital accounts of each partner based on their proportional ownership interests in the business. WebThe closing entries of a corporation include closing the income summary account to the Retained Earnings account. If the corporation was profitable in the accounting period, the Retained Earnings account will be credited; Dr Sales Cr Retained Earnings if the corporation suffered a net loss, Retained Earnings will be debited.
